Investing in property development projects can be a lucrative venture for those looking to diversify their investment portfolios. Property development projects involve purchasing land, developing it by constructing residential or commercial properties, and then selling or renting out the completed properties for a profit. This type of investment can offer numerous benefits, including potential high returns, portfolio diversification, and the ability to have a hands-on role in the development process.
One of the key advantages of investing in property development projects is the potential for high returns. When done correctly, property development projects can generate substantial profits through the buying, developing, and selling of properties. By purchasing land in up-and-coming areas or locations with high demand, investors can capitalize on the increasing value of the properties as they are developed and sold. Additionally, investors can maximize their returns by choosing the right development strategies, such as adding value through renovations or building properties that cater to specific market demands.
Furthermore, investing in property development projects can help diversify an investor’s portfolio. Real estate investments have historically shown low correlations with traditional asset classes, such as stocks and bonds, meaning that they can potentially provide a buffer against market fluctuations. By including property development projects in their investment portfolios, investors can spread their risk and potentially achieve more stable returns over time. Diversifying into real estate can also provide investors with income-generating opportunities through rental properties, providing a steady stream of passive income.
Another advantage of investing in property development projects is the opportunity to have a hands-on role in the development process. Unlike other types of investments where investors have little control over the performance of their assets, property development projects allow investors to actively participate in the decision-making and management of their investments. This hands-on approach can provide investors with a sense of ownership and control over their investments, as well as the opportunity to directly influence the success of the projects. Additionally, being involved in property development projects can provide investors with valuable experience and knowledge that can be applied to future investment opportunities.
To successfully invest in property development projects, investors should consider several factors. First, investors should conduct thorough research on potential properties and locations to ensure they align with their investment goals and risk tolerance. It’s essential to consider factors such as market demand, property prices, and potential for appreciation when evaluating investment opportunities. Additionally, investors should develop a solid investment strategy that outlines their objectives, timelines, and exit strategies for each project. This strategic approach can help investors make informed decisions and maximize their returns on their investments.
Investors should also be mindful of potential risks associated with property development projects. Common risks include market fluctuations, construction delays, and unexpected costs that can impact the profitability of the projects. To mitigate these risks, investors should conduct due diligence on potential projects, work with experienced developers and contractors, and have contingency plans in place to address unforeseen challenges. Additionally, investors should be prepared to invest time and resources into managing their projects effectively and ensuring they meet their financial goals.
